Bida wheelchair accessibility guide

Research Bida for wheelchair users and caregivers: getting around, terrain, healthcare, costs, climate, accessible things to do, and practical caveats before booking.

Last updated 7/2/2026

At a glance

Bida is a Niger State city and Local Government Area in north-central Nigeria, known for Nupe culture, markets, and craft traditions. It is not an easy accessibility destination: RollVenture scores ramp availability and wheelchair transport very low, and the OpenStreetMap pavement profile is low-confidence with many untagged or unpaved ways. Still, the city may be workable for a traveler with a driver, local host, and conservative expectations. The DB cost model estimates monthly living from ~$1,641/mo, with housing from ~$584/mo, making cost attractive but not enough to offset access uncertainty.

Getting around

Plan for private car or hired driver rather than spontaneous public transport. The A124 highway connection helps regional access, but local first-mile and last-mile movement is the challenge. Confirm vehicle height, trunk space, and transfer method before arrival. For day-to-day errands, ask a host to identify paved drop-off points at markets, hospitals, banks, and lodging before committing to a route.

Terrain & mobility

OpenTopoData marks Bida as hilly, but sampled grades are moderate compared with mountain towns. Surface quality matters more than slope: the DB's pavement profile shows untagged, unpaved, and paved routes with low confidence. Expect broken shoulders, drainage channels, loose edges, and market congestion. A powerchair user should verify battery range and repair options; a manual chair user will likely need push assistance on rough lanes.

Healthcare & care

OpenStreetMap healthcare leads in the DB include Usman Aisha Hospital, Yetu Hospital, MDG PHC Gbazhi, and BHC. Wikipedia also references Federal Medical Centre Bida among local places of interest. Treat every listing as a starting point: verify emergency services, entrance access, imaging/lab availability, and whether staff can support transfers. For personal care, arrange helpers through a trusted local network before arrival.

Costs & housing

The DB estimate starts around ~$1,641/mo, with housing from ~$584/mo. That may allow budget for a driver or assistant, which is more important here than saving on rent. Ask landlords for video of the entrance from street level, bathroom, generator/backup power, water storage, and the path to the nearest paved road. Newer compounds may be easier than older central housing, but they can be farther from services.

Climate & comfort

Bida is described as a dry, arid town, and heat management should be part of accessibility planning. Prioritize shade, reliable fans or air-conditioning, and short errands outside peak heat. Dust and seasonal rain can both affect chair wheels and respiratory comfort, so carry cleaning supplies and plan rest days.

Accessible things to do

Masaga brass and bronze craft area— Wikipedia describes Bida as a cultural center with Masaga, Tswata Mukun, and Dokodza brass/bronze industries. Visit with a local guide and confirm workshop thresholds.


Bida Main Market— listed among local places; best treated as a guided, short market visit at low-crowd hours.


Nupe festival/cultural events— Wikipedia imagery and text note festival culture. Accessibility depends on venue, crowding, toilets, and drop-off control.


Federal Medical Centre Bida area— not a leisure stop, but a practical orientation point for healthcare planning and accessible taxi routing.

Community & language

Nupe identity is central, while English is useful for official, education, and healthcare contexts. Hausa may also help regionally. A local host is strongly recommended for transport negotiation, market visits, and accommodation checks.

Would we recommend it?

Bida is a cautious maybe for budget-conscious travelers with strong local support. It has cultural depth and lower modeled costs, but the access stack is weak. Visit first, verify housing and care in person, and do not relocate on online listings alone.
